hstream

streaming html templates

like hyperstream, but faster. it does not support all hyperstream features.

currently unsupported:

  • inserting text; only html is supported
  • prepending or appending to attributes

API

hstream(updates)

Create a through stream that applies updates. updates is an object with CSS selectors for keys. Values can be different types depending on what sort of update you want to do.

Selectors support the most common CSS features, like matching tag names, classes, IDs, attributes. Pseudo selectors are not supported, but PRs are welcome.

Pass a stream or string to replace the matching element's contents with some HTML. Pass an object to set attributes on the matching element or do some special operations. When passing an object, you can use keys prefixed with _ for the following special operations:

  • _html - Replace the matching element's contents with some HTML
  • _prependHtml - Prepend some HTML to the matching element
  • _appendHtml - Append some HTML to the matching element
  • _replaceHtml - Replace the entire element with some HTML

All properties accept streams and strings.

_html and _replaceHtml can also be a function. Then they are called with the html contents of the element being replaced, and should return a stream or a string.

When setting attributes, you can also use a function that receives the value of the attribute as the only parameter and that returns a stream or string with the new contents.

hstream({
  '#a': someReadableStream(), // replace content with a stream
  '#b': 'a string value', // replace content with a string
  // prepend and append some html
  '#c': { _prependHtml: 'here comes the <b>content</b>: ', _appendHtml: ' …that\'s all folks!' },
  // replace content with a stream and set an attribute `attr="value"`
  '#d': { _html: someReadableStream(), 'attr': 'value' },
  // set an attribute `data-whatever` to a streamed value
  '#e': { 'data-whatever': someReadableStream() },
  // replace an element with something that depends on the current value
  '#f': { _html: function (input) { return input.toUpperCase() } },
  // replace an attribute with something that depends on its current value
  '#g': { class: function (current) { return cx(current, 'other-class') } }
})

3.1.1

  • Update css-what, resolving denial of service warning

3.1.0

  • Add support for partial class matching, e.g. .foo -> <div class="foo bar"></div>
  • Fix complex attribute selectors, e.g. [class^="hello"]
  • Fix crash on attributes with newline characters

3.0.0

  • Update dependencies. This major version bump is out of caution in case the parsing for the underlying HTML or CSS selector libraries changed.

2.0.0

  • Update dependencies. hstream now requires Node.js 8 or up.
